首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Teradata SQL中创建宏

在Teradata SQL中,可以使用宏(Macro)来创建可重复使用的SQL代码块。宏是一种预定义的SQL语句集合,可以在需要的地方调用并执行。下面是创建宏的步骤:

  1. 使用CREATE MACRO语句创建宏,指定宏的名称和参数(可选)。例如:
  2. 使用CREATE MACRO语句创建宏,指定宏的名称和参数(可选)。例如:
  3. 在宏的定义中,使用宏变量来表示参数的值。宏变量以冒号(:)开头,后面跟着参数的名称。例如:
  4. 在宏的定义中,使用宏变量来表示参数的值。宏变量以冒号(:)开头,后面跟着参数的名称。例如:
  5. 定义宏的SQL代码块,可以包含任意的SQL语句。例如:
  6. 定义宏的SQL代码块,可以包含任意的SQL语句。例如:
  7. 使用TERMINATOR语句指定宏的结束符号。例如:
  8. 使用TERMINATOR语句指定宏的结束符号。例如:
  9. 使用REPLACE MACRO语句替换已存在的宏定义。例如:
  10. 使用REPLACE MACRO语句替换已存在的宏定义。例如:
  11. 使用DROP MACRO语句删除宏定义。例如:
  12. 使用DROP MACRO语句删除宏定义。例如:

宏的优势在于可以减少重复的SQL代码,提高代码的可维护性和重用性。它可以接受参数,使得宏可以根据不同的需求进行定制化。宏可以在查询中使用,也可以在存储过程或触发器中使用。

在腾讯云的产品中,与Teradata SQL相关的产品是TDSQL(TencentDB for Teradata),它是腾讯云提供的一种高性能、高可靠性的云数据库服务。TDSQL兼容Teradata SQL语法,可以直接使用Teradata SQL中的宏功能。您可以通过以下链接了解更多关于TDSQL的信息:TDSQL产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券